B300 posts 9689 tok/s/GPU for $0.07 per million tokens at 35 tok/s/user on DeepSeek V4 Pro 1.6T; MI355X posts 4286 tok/s/GPU for $0.10. B300 is 43% cheaper per token; B300 delivers 126% more tok/s/GPU.
Throughput at 67 tok/s/user on DeepSeek V4 Pro 1.6T: B300 hits 6939 tok/s/GPU, MI355X hits 1782. Per-million costs land at $0.09 and $0.23 respectively. B300 is 145% cheaper per token; B300 delivers 289% more tok/s/GPU.
B300 / MI355X on DeepSeek V4 Pro 1.6T at 99 tok/s/user: 2468 / 853 tok/s/GPU, $0.26 / $0.48 per million tokens. B300 is 84% cheaper per token; B300 delivers 189% more tok/s/GPU. (Numbers reflect the default 8k/1k · fp4 selection for this URL — table and chart below update if you change sequence, precision, or model in the controls.)
